YOUNG RUSSIA, by AMOS RUSSEL WELLS Poet's Biography First Line: A nation struggling for birth Last Line: Long live russia! Subject(s): Russian Revolution | ||||||||
A nation struggling for birth, Hail, young Russia! Newest of all upon earth, Welcome, Russia! Time's invincible spawn, Out of the darkness drawn Into the light of the dawn, Hail, young Russia! Gasping with difficult breath, Cry, young Russia! Hung with fragments of death, Shake free, Russia! Out of the womb of the past, Russia, alive at last! Hold to your life, hold fast!
